Application, Printing and Battery Symbols<br />

S Printing in progress<br />

T GMP-compliant printout active<br />

, Battery status: ‘Battery fully charged’ or ‘Battery empty’<br />

Bar Graph<br />

The bar graph shows the percentage of the weighing platform’s capacity that is<br />

“used up” by the load on the scale (gross value).<br />

0% Lower load limit<br />

100% Upper load limit<br />

The following symbols indicate tolerance levels for checkweighing:<br />

Bar graph showing 10% intervals<br />

Minimum for “checkweighing“<br />

Target value for “checkweighing“<br />

Maximum for “checkweighing“<br />
